hibernate中级联删除的配置!!!!!!

在中配置的cascade=all,但是删除的时候,主表删除了,有外键的表没有删除,只是显示更新语句??????Hibernate:
update
voter.score
set
gid=null
where
gid=?
Hibernate:
delete
from
voter.grid
where
gid=?

            就显示了这两条SQL语句,怎么实现级联删除,出现两条删除语句啊!!!!!!!!!我现在要,级联增加,级联删除,所以只能用all,save-update,delete-or……什么的这两个满足不了我的业务需要!!我现在是哪里出了问题??????????????????????

2个回答

Equal_
Equal_ 数据库中配置了cascade删除,set标签中也配置了cascade="all-delete-orphan",为什么还是出来的一条更新语句,一条删除语句??还是只有一个表删除了,另一个表没有变化!!!!!!!!!!!!!!!!!!!!到底怎么解决啊!!!!!!!!!!!!!
接近 5 年之前 回复

Oracle中,已经设置了!!!级联删除,配置文件也设置了all_delete_orphan,为什么还是出现的一条upodata,一条delete啊!!!!!!!!!!!!!!!!!!!hibernate,到底怎么回事啊!!!!!!!!!!!!!!!

Csdn user default icon
上传中...
上传图片
插入图片
抄袭、复制答案,以达到刷声望分或其他目的的行为,在CSDN问答是严格禁止的,一经发现立刻封号。是时候展现真正的技术了!
立即提问